Student Medical Information Update
If your student requires taking medication during the day, requires an Epi Pen, inhaler or even might need the occasional Benadryl for allergies, ect., the office must have an authorization form filled out and signed by the parent. This form can be obtained in the office or emailed to you and must be on file before medication can be given. All medications will be held in the office. Epi pens should be brought to school by the parent and given to the office on the first day of school. If there is any change in your student’s medical history or insurance, such as an ADHD diagnosis, new IEP/504 plan, new medication, please email the school office so we can update your student’s history in GradeLink.

Chapel Offerings for September and October: Each week, when we gather for chapel, we collect a chapel offering. A small yellow offering envelope will be going home in the Tuesday Yellow Envelope today. Our chapel offerings are used to support ministries and those in need, locally and globally. Through the years, we have supported a child through Compassion International, Living Water, and missionaries that spread the word of Christ in other parts of the world. In early August, a catastrophic fire swept through Lahaina in Maui, where lives were lost, and many people lost their homes and businesses. Our chapel offerings for September and October will be designated for Maui Wildfire Relief through Emmanuel Lutheran Church and School in Lahaina and the California-Nevada-Hawaii District of the LCMS (Lutheran Church-Missouri Synod). Both Emmanuel Lutheran Church and the CNH District are using offerings to help support the needs of those in their community.
